Evaluating Headless CMS for Drupal: Benefits and Considerations
In the blog post titled "Using Headless CMS for Drupal: When and Why?", Drupal Contractors, a leading web development agency, delved into the topic of headless content management systems (CMS) and shed light on the circumstances where this approach can be beneficial and when it might be more prudent to opt for a traditional approach.
A headless CMS, also known as a decoupled CMS, is a content management system that operates without a predefined view layer. Instead, it delivers content in a text-based format such as JSON or XML. The content can then be parsed and utilized in a custom-made front-end or view, which requests and consumes the data to populate the user interface.
The blog post emphasized that a headless CMS is not a one-size-fits-all solution. It highlighted the importance of evaluating the specific use cases and requirements of a project before opting for a headless approach. For instance, if the data is predominantly static, the additional overhead of building a headless experience may not be justified. In such cases, a more traditional approach might be more suitable, as it involves fewer complexities and resource allocation.
The article stressed the significance of considering various options and understanding the trade-offs associated with different technologies, programming languages, and paradigms. While it can be tempting to adopt the latest web trends, it is crucial to evaluate the benefits and compromises that come with each choice. This comprehensive evaluation ensures that developers and project stakeholders deliver the best possible outcome for the end-user.
Drupal Contractors' blog post aimed to provide guidance to web developers and decision-makers in the industry, encouraging them to approach technology choices with a pragmatic mindset. By carefully considering the specific project requirements, businesses can avoid potential obstacles and optimize their development processes to create efficient, user-friendly experiences.
As the digital landscape continues to evolve, Drupal Contractors remains committed to keeping developers informed about the latest trends, technologies, and best practices. Their expertise and insights empower organizations to make informed decisions, ultimately driving innovation and delivering exceptional digital experiences to end-users.
